GATX

GATX

GATX

Pros

  • GATX has a strong analyst consensus with most recommending a buy and price targets suggesting a 10-14% upside over the next 12 months.
  • The company operates globally in railcar leasing, providing geographic diversification across the US, Canada, Mexico, Europe, and India.
  • GATX demonstrates stable earnings growth and competitive profitability within the railcar leasing sector.

Considerations

  • Recent earnings were boosted by a significant $125 million of unusual items, raising concerns about sustainability of future profits.
  • The stock price showed limited positive response to decent earnings, indicating potential investor caution.
  • Dividend yield is average, and some profit volatility risk remains due to potential non-recurrence of unusual item gains.
Virtu

Virtu

VIRT

Pros

  • Virtu Financial is a major player in electronic trading with a strong market position and diverse trading strategies.
  • The company benefits from high-frequency trading technology, enabling it to capitalize on market efficiencies and volume.
  • Virtu's business model can generate consistent revenues due to the constant need for liquidity provision in markets.

Considerations

  • Virtu faces significant regulatory scrutiny, including risks relating to market structure changes that could impact trading profitability.
  • Its earnings can be highly volatile given dependence on market volumes and volatility conditions.
  • Competition in electronic and high-frequency trading is intense, with execution risk around maintaining technological edge.
